2007 Hyundai Elantra vs. 2005 Porsche 911
To start off, 2007 Hyundai Elantra is newer by 2 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Porsche 911.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Porsche 911 would be higher. At 3,596 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Porsche 911 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Porsche 911 (316 HP @ 6800 RPM) has 212 more horse power than 2007 Hyundai Elantra. (104 HP @ 5800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Porsche 911 should accelerate faster than 2007 Hyundai Elantra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Porsche 911 weights approximately 350 kg more than 2007 Hyundai Elantra.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Because 2005 Porsche 911 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2007 Hyundai Elantra.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Porsche 911 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2005 Porsche 911 (370 Nm @ 4250 RPM) has 227 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 Hyundai Elantra. (143 Nm @ 4500 RPM). This means 2005 Porsche 911 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 Hyundai Elantra.
Compare all specifications:
2007 Hyundai Elantra | 2005 Porsche 911 | |
Make | Hyundai | Porsche |
Model | Elantra | 911 |
Year Released | 2007 | 2005 |
Body Type | Sedan | Coupe |
Engine Position | Front | Rear |
Engine Size | 1599 cc | 3596 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| boxer |
Horse Power | 104 HP | 316 HP |
Engine RPM | 5800 RPM | 6800 RPM |
Torque | 143 Nm | 370 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4500 RPM | 4250 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 76.6 mm | 96.1 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 87 mm | 82.8 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.0:1 | 11.3:1 |
Acceleration 0-100mph | 11 seconds | 5.6 seconds |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1200 kg | 1550 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4500 mm | 4440 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1730 mm | 1840 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1300 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2620 mm | 2360 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 7 L/100km | 12.1 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 55 L | 64 L |
